Night-shift staff: Floor 4 of the Tellhaven Building opens this week. After 21:00, access is via the rear stairwell only; the lifts are locked out overnight during the settling period. Complete a walk-through of the new floor once per shift and log it. The stairwell keypad accepts the code below.

badge for yahop-fawep: bdg-XBKXI-68071

// Old flow emailed a 6-digit code via the legacy Mailwright relay; new
// flow issues single-use tokens through the Vaultrine token service with
// a 15-minute TTL. Do not reintroduce the code path — it bypassed rate
// limiting and was abused in the Harlowe incident. This client talks to
// Vaultrine's internal issuer endpoint only; public traffic goes through
// the edge proxy. Rotation happens quarterly via the Keymast job. The
// setup below expects the issuer key immediately after this comment.

gateway credential: zpat7_wu4aBVX

### Account Recovery — Crashloom Plugin Portal

If your plugin account for the Crashloom crash-report pipeline gets locked (usually after too many failed symbol-upload attempts), don't open a new account — your dSYM mappings won't carry over. Instead, run the recovery flow from the plugin console. It verifies your plugin manifest, then prompts for the recovery passphrase below.

recovery phrase for kajep-kagag: quenwyn-fendor-frador